ASTANA SUSPEND RACING

Alexandre Vinokourov 2007

The Astana cycling team have suspended all activity during August in order to "allow the whole team – management, staff and riders – to think about its future."

The official team statement continued: "The Astana Cycling Team's management will organise new regulations, as well on the level of the team's structure as of the ethical rules. The first concrete measures will be communicated later on."

This news comes hot on the heels of the withdrawal of the squad's bike supplier, Swiss-based BMC, as a result of Alexandre Vinokourov's high profile positive test for blood doping during the 2007 Tour de France.
